When bats are in living in your attic or walls, droppings will accumulate over time. During the daytime, the bats will all be joined together in a specific area called the roost. Bats will often form a roosting site in an attic or wall void where they can tuck behind the boards. The bat guano will be most concentrated below the roosting site. Mar 12, 2021 · To properly remove the bat droppings and debris: Use a vacuum first to suck up all of the loose droppings, decomposing bat bodies and any other materials. Afterward, you will need to scrub the area with an enzyme-based cleaner. Then remove any soiled or damaged insulation from the attic and/or walls. This can work well if rodents have already gained access to your vents.The bats can drop down and fly out, but are unable to crawl back in again. Successful bat exclusion involves attaching netting over the entrance to where bats get in (usually a hole or crack). An opening at the bottom insures that the bats will be able to safely leave the netting, but not get back inside.2. Bats don’t build nests, so they won’t bring bedding material into the roost. 3. Most bats are seasonal visitors to buildings, so are unlikely to live in the same place all year round – although they do tend to return to the same roosts year after year. 4. You can find advice on our website, if you are experiencing issues, here.Oct 18, 2023 · Inspect your attic to find the holes through which bats are coming and going. You’ll need ⅙ inch (4 mm) or smaller netting or this plastic mesh. Measure the mesh so that it covers the hole on all sides and extends 2 feet (60 cm) below it. Fasten the net just above the entrance with duct tape or fasteners. Apr 6, 2023 · Monitor the situation: Keep an eye on the attic and exclusion device to ensure that the bats are exiting and not finding new ways in. Seal the final entry point: Once you are confident that all bats have left the attic, remove the exclusion device and seal the final entry point. Clean up: Safely remove any guano and urine stains from the attic.
